angular2页面抓取_angular2怎么获取目前高度?
AngularJS 是一個 JavaScript框架。它是一個以 JavaScript 編寫的庫。它可通過
獲取當前頁面高度:angApp.controller('LeaderCtrl', function ($rootScope, $scope, $http, $window, $state, $modal) {
//獲取頁面高度
var h = document.documentElement.offsetHeight || document.body.offsetHeight;
$(".AllContent").css('height', h + 'px'); //將頁面高度賦給AllContent
})
offsetheight
offsetHeight,表示網頁的高度。
IE、Opera 認為 offsetHeight = clientHeight + 滾動條 + 邊框。
NS、FF 認為 offsetHeight 是網頁內容實際高度,可以小于 clientHeight。
offsetHeight在新版本的FF和IE中是一樣的,表示網頁的高度,與滾動條無關
它返回的高度是內容高+padding+邊框,但是注意,沒有有加margin,當然一般也不需要把margin加進去的。
這個offsetheight的用法和height的用法不一樣的,因為offsetHeight是js對象所能支持的方法,而$("")所獲得的是一個jquery對象,他是不支持offsetHeight的。所以只能用js方式來獲取啦。
以上就是angular2怎么獲取目前高度?的詳細內容,更多請關注html中文網其它相關文章!
總結
以上是生活随笔為你收集整理的angular2页面抓取_angular2怎么获取目前高度?的全部內容,希望文章能夠幫你解決所遇到的問題。
- 上一篇: 恋与制作人专家升级到多少级合适
- 下一篇: 恋与制作人sr强度排行